Upon this winter night a floating arch Low-spans the North, and lightly tosses high A gleaming splendor like the Viking's march On Woten's buoyant bridge across the sky; Again the fluent flame darts high, as though It signalled to Valhalla's land of light, And now the far-flung airy streamers glow With mingled tints in rare prismatic flight ...
